Pool Dismantling for Damaged, Sun-Baked, and Weathered Frames

Mountain winter conditions paired with intense summer sun create severe strain on backyard pools. In this part of Utah, heavy snow loads and prolonged freeze-thaw cycles push outward against pool walls while ice thickens inside the shell. This side pressure causes structural wall panels to buckle, top rails to pop out of alignment, and bottom tracks to warp. When spring melts arrive, moisture collects in the sand pad beneath the pool, rusting out steel bottom tracks from the inside where you cannot see it until the wall buckles completely.

Summer exposure brings another set of failure points. High elevation solar radiation bakes the vinyl liner until it loses flexibility. The vinyl turns brittle, cracks along the waterline, and loses its ability to flex under water pressure. Resin components, including top caps and upright covers, chalk up, fade, and snap under light stress. Once a liner splits and drains the pool, wind catches the light steel shell, twisting the frame into a hazardous sheet of crumpled metal.

Navigating Bountiful Side Yards and Handling Sheet Tension

Getting a pool off your property begins at the access gate. Many residential properties in Bountiful feature narrow side yards, terraced lawns, or tight gates between the garage and side fence line. We evaluate your side clearance first. If a small loader cannot pass through a standard gate, our crew uses heavy wheelbarrows and hand trucks to move materials safely around your home without tearing up your lawn.

Taking down a pool is not a matter of simply pushing over the frame. A steel pool wall is a continuous, thin metal sheet rolled tight under spring tension. Disassembling it without structural control can cause the sheet to spring open violently, creating sharp edges and dangerous recoil. We strip the top caps, unscrew the rails in order, cut the vinyl into manageable sections, and unroll the steel wall out of its bottom track in a controlled, step-by-step process.

The heaviest physical part of the project sits right underneath the liner. A standard pool sits on top of tons of leveling sand. Once the metal frame and liner are loaded onto our truck, we address the sand pad. We can spread the sand across your lawn, pile it as a clean base, or wheelbarrow it to our trucks for off-site disposal based on your plans for the yard.

Factors That Influence Your Pool Removal Quote

Because every yard layout and pool structure in Bountiful is different, we do not publish fixed flat rates online. The cost of your teardown is determined by the specific physical requirements of your job. The main factors affecting your quote include:

  • Time of year and ground status: Cold winter weather makes vinyl rigid and heavy, while spring rain makes the underlying sand pad waterlogged and significantly heavier to move.
  • Pool dimensions: Larger oval or round pools contain wider wall sheets, longer top rails, and a much higher volume of sand and liner material.
  • Sand pad disposal choice: Choosing to have tons of base sand hauled off-site requires additional weight charges and labor hours compared to leaving or spreading the sand on site.
  • Surrounding structures: Demolishing attached wooden decks or clearing custom steps adds extra loading time and lumber disposal weight.
  • Gate clearance and haul distance: Long carries from the backyard to the curb or tight side yards that prevent machine access require extra manual labor.

Four Steps to Clear Your Yard of an Unused Pool

1. Request your evaluation. Reach out with photos of the pool, the surrounding deck or steps, and the path from your gate to the driveway. Mention if water remains inside or if the sand base needs to be hauled out.

2. Prepare the pool footprint. Clear garden hoses, lawn furniture, and toys from around the pool perimeter. Disconnect the electrical connection to the pump motor at the breaker, and drain any remaining standing water into an approved drainage location.

3. Crew arrival and systematic teardown. Our crew inspects the access path, opens the gate, and cuts the vinyl liner into flat sheets. We unbolt the top rails, release the wall sheet from the track, collapse it safely, and cut pump plumbing lines.

4. Loading and final yard cleanup. We carry metal panels, vinyl sheets, pump equipment, and deck lumber to our haul vehicles. The crew shovels or levels the sand base per your directions and rakes the area clear of screws and scrap metal.

Dunking the DIY Approach: Self-Hauling vs Teardown

Handling an above ground pool teardown on your own can work if you have a low, narrow pool, a heavy-duty pickup truck, metal snips, and several helpers ready to move heavy materials. If the pool is already empty, dry, and free of surrounding decking, self-hauling scrap metal to a local recycler can save money on basic labor.

However, DIY attempts often stall out once the actual physics of the pool become clear. A steel pool wall sheet is long, spring-loaded, and awkward to manage. Cutting thin steel produces jagged edges that easily slice through work gloves and car interiors. Trying to stuff rolled metal or bulky top rails into a standard SUV or short-bed truck usually results in scratched paint, damaged tailgates, and multiple expensive trips to local transfer stations.

The sand base is another massive barrier for DIY projects. A standard pool pad contains thousands of pounds of compacted, damp sand. Shoveling that volume into wheelbarrows, lifting it into a trailer, and paying weight-based dump fees at the transfer station quickly turns a weekend project into days of backbreaking effort. Do I need to drain the pool before your crew arrives?
Yes, the pool water must be completely drained before we can begin dismantling the metal frame and cutting the liner. Water must be discharged in accordance with local regulations, ensuring it does not flood neighboring properties or street drainage systems.
What happens to the heavy sand pad under the liner?
We can handle the sand base according to your landscaping plans. We can haul the sand away entirely, spread it evenly across your backyard, or pile it in a designated spot for future garden projects. Hauling the sand off-site is calculated by overall weight.
What will my yard look like right after the pool is gone?
Once the pool and sand are removed, you will have a clear, flat circle of compacted dirt where the pool stood. This spot will sit slightly lower or higher than the surrounding lawn and will be free of grass. It will be ready for topsoil, sod, or new landscaping.
Can you tear down a wooden deck built around the pool?
Yes, we frequently disassemble custom wooden steps, elevated walk-arounds, and attached decks during pool removals. We cut down the decking, pull support posts, and load all treated lumber along with the pool scrap.
Do you recycle the pool materials?
We sort all pool components for maximum material recovery. Steel wall sheets, aluminum uprights, top rails, copper wiring, and pump motors are separated for metal recycling facilities. The vinyl liner and damaged PVC pipe are disposed of at licensed solid waste sites.
Can you remove an in-ground pool using this service?
No, this service is strictly for above ground pool models. In-ground pool removal requires major excavation machinery, heavy demolition equipment, engineered backfill, and specialized city permits that fall outside our scope of work.
How long does a standard above ground pool teardown take?
Most residential above ground pool removals in Bountiful take between two and four hours to complete. Larger pools with attached wooden decks or extensive sand hauling may take up a full half-day of work for our crew.
Do I need to be present while your team works?
As long as our crew has clear gate access to the backyard, power turned off to the pool pump, and clear instructions regarding the sand pad, you do not need to stay home while we complete the job.
